Buechi / Hellmuller / Jerjen (Feat Kristina Brunner / Andreas Gabriel): Pink Mountain Sagas
Buechi / Hellmuller / Jerjen (Feat Kristina Brunner / Andreas Gabriel):
Pink Mountain Sagas

(Intakt -- Switzerland )


Price: $18.95    

In Stock

Swiss vocalist Sarah Buechi, guitarist Franz Hellmuller and bassist Rafael Jerjen expand their trio with Kristina Brunner on Schwyzerorgeli, Andreas Gabriel on violin, Marianne Domide on alphorn and Emmanuel Krucker on Hackbrett, merging jazz, experimental song and lively Swiss folk traditions in a vivid homecoming to the alpine Glarus region, its legends, dramas and rugged mountain atmospheres.

Douglas, Dave / GIFTS (w / Lewis / Bhatia / Chang / Reid): Transcend
Douglas, Dave / GIFTS (w / Lewis / Bhatia / Chang / Reid):
Transcend

(Greenleaf Music -- USA )


Price: $10.95    

In Stock

Dave Douglas expands his GIFTS Quintet with Tomeka Reid on cello alongside James Brandon Lewis, Rafiq Bhatia and Ian Chang, drawing on the spiritual openness of Duke Ellington's Sacred Concerts in a powerful electro-acoustic jazz setting where trumpet, tenor, guitar, cello and drums merge lyricism, electronics and high-energy interplay into a reverent, forward-looking ensemble statement.

Formanek, Michael (w/ Hawkins / Halvorson / Fujiwara / O'Gallagher / Doxas / Almeida): New Digs
Formanek, Michael (w/ Hawkins / Halvorson / Fujiwara / O'Gallagher / Doxas / Almeida):
New Digs

(Intakt -- Switzerland )


Price: $18.95    

In Stock

Bassist and composer Michael Formanek leads a trans-Atlantic septet with John O'Gallagher, Chet Doxas, Joao Almeida, Mary Halvorson, Alexander Hawkins on Hammond B3 and Tomas Fujiwara, unfolding a bold contemporary jazz architecture where braided horns, off-axis guitar, organ-driven momentum and elastic rhythms move between dense collective force and sharply focused small-group interplay.

TRAC (Teddy Ryles / Alexander Cooper): Cylinder Plus
TRAC (Teddy Ryles / Alexander Cooper):
Cylinder Plus

(Bu Lang Tribute Cake -- USA )


Price: $14.95    

In Stock

The first release from TRAC, the duo of Teddy Ryles and Alexander Cooper, brings together their shared Oberlin TIMARA background and solo electro-acoustic practices in a rigorously processed work built from reconstituted digital artifacts, using spectral decomposition, deformation and iterative procedures to shape dense, unstable electronic forms where texture, residue and structure continually erode and recombine.

Zorn, John (w/ Julian Lage / Gavin Riley): Seven Sonnets
Zorn, John (w/ Julian Lage / Gavin Riley):
Seven Sonnets

(Tzadik -- USA )


Price: $19.95    

In Stock

John Zorn continues his lyrical acoustic guitar writing with a Shakespeare-inspired book of seven intimate compositions for Julian Lage and Gyan Riley, whose long collaboration as interpreters of Zorn's music brings warmth, precision and conversational clarity to pieces that draw on early music, minimalism, contemporary classical forms, folk, jazz and soundtrack-like atmosphere.
